Reduced Noise

Many homeowners are aware that new replacement windows can improve energy efficiency, but many are unaware that they also help reduce noise pollution. In urban and suburban areas, the constant noise of traffic and bustling streets can cause stress for homeowners, make it difficult to concentrate at work and even disturb sleep. Replacing old single-pane windows with double glazing repairs- or triple-paned windows can significantly decrease the amount of outside noise that enters your home.

The STC rating (or Sound Transmission Class rating) determines how much sound reduction is provided by a window repair near me. The higher the STC number, the better the window repairs double glazing near me me - funny post, will reduce the sound. Many factors affect a window's STC rating. These include the thickness of the glass and the distance between the panes, and the presence of gas fills. Varying the glass thickness between panes also helps.

A solid wooden or vinyl frame can add substantial insulation value to the window that helps to reduce the transmission of noise. However, using a light metal frame may negatively impact the STC rating. Choose a thick frame made of a sturdy material to ensure optimal performance.

When choosing windows to replace, request information from the manufacturer about the product's acoustic ratings and STC numbers. This information will be especially important if you reside in an area with high traffic levels.

Home Value Increase

The installation of new windows will improve the value of your home. Contrary to more costly upgrades such as the kitchen remodel, premium replacement windows offer a quick return on investment and are an easy method to make your home more appealing to buyers.

The type of windows you choose and the market's conditions will affect the value of your home will gain, but according to Remodeling Magazine's 2020 Cost vs Value Report, homeowners can expect to recoup 72% of their investment when they sell their homes using new energy efficient windows.

Potential buyers are also attracted to the benefits of replacing windows, such as lower energy costs and greater sunlight. Furthermore windows that are modern are usually more durable than older designs and require less maintenance.

New window technology is raising the bar for energy efficiency. New frames are more resilient, and better able withstand expansion and contraction. They last longer in extreme temperatures, and are able to withstand conditions that could cause damage to windows.

New windows can be an important selling point for your property and make a big difference in the price of your home. The demand for "move in ready" homes is growing. Using ENERGY STAR-certified windows will draw buyers who are eco-friendly and are willing to pay a few thousand extra dollars to save on their utility bills.
